vimarsana.com
Home
Home Safe And Sound Meaning
Top Home Safe And Sound Meaning | Reviews & Ratings | vimarsana.com
Home safe and sound meaning in India - 250002/ near meerut/ near meerut
1.Home Safe And Furniture
Home safe and sound meaning in Canada - / near blackfalds
2.Home Safe And Sound Inspection, Blackfalds, AB, Canada